Understanding Force Feedback in da Vinci 5 Robotic Surgery

This study aims to understand how useful force feedback instruments are during surgeries performed with the da Vinci 5 robot. Researchers will look at the amount of force applied to tissues during operations for conditions like hernias (when an organ pushes through a weak spot in muscle or tissue), colorectal (related to the colon or rectum), thoracic (related to the chest), and gynecologic (related to the female reproductive system) issues. You may be able to join if you are 22 years or older, have an ASA score of 3 or less (a measure of your physical health before surgery), and are already scheduled for multi-port robotic surgery using the da Vinci 5 with force feedback instruments. The main goal is to measure the force applied to tissue during your surgery. The study is currently unclear on its recruitment status.

Study design
This is an observational study, meaning researchers will watch and record information during your surgery. It plans to include 200 participants.

Eligibility criteria

Exclusion

Subject receiving an emergent procedure
Subject planned to undergo major concomitant surgery for the treatment of a different medical condition than was originally planned
Subject with previous ipsilateral surgery (open, endoscopic or robotic) with the same surgical indication
Subject with past or ongoing medical conditions (for example: inflammatory bowel disease) which, in the judgment of the Investigator, puts them at high risk for surgery and not appropriate for the study
Subject is pregnant or suspected to be pregnant or breastfeeding
Subject has any other condition or personal circumstance that, in the judgment of the Investigator, might interfere with the collection of complete quality data
Subject is currently participating in or has participated in a study of an investigational agent or a significant risk investigational device study within the past 6 months
Subject belongs to a vulnerable population.
Subject is contraindicated for anesthesia or surgery.
Subject has had previous neoadjuvant therapy, previous chemotherapy, immunotherapy, and/or radiation therapy for the treatment of the cancer to be resected within the past 6 months
Subject with hemodynamic or respiratory instability, which precludes the Investigator from performing the RAS.
Subject in whom inadequate visualization makes a minimally invasive approach not feasible, as determined from the investigator assessment prior to docking the robot.
Subject with adhesions, scarring and disease status in the body which in the opinion of the investigator limits the ability to perform the minimally invasive procedure.
